Folklore: She took shelter from the rain in the Liangshang Temple, and put a weight on the door of the house to escape the catastrophe

Song Dynasty Chunxi In the years of , there was a Guojia Village on the banks of the Wujiang River. There was a grain merchant named Guolong in the village. He opened a grain shop at the entrance of the village and made a living by collecting and selling grain.

Guo Long lives on a land twenty miles away from the village. On the one hand, it is convenient to store grain, and on the other hand, it is to prevent the grain from getting damp. In order to make a living, Guo Long went out early and returned late every day, very hard. He still has a habit, that is, every time he goes out, he will bring a weight. It is said that this weighing mound was left to him by his father. Guo's father was also a businessman, and he taught Guo Long to be honest and honest, just like weighing mounds, just like a weighing mound. Guo Long carried the weights with him to remember his father's teachings.

In addition, the old man in the village also told Guo Long that his weighing mound had integrated the yang energy of two generations, and it also had the effect of warding off evil spirits. Guo Long didn't believe it at first, but soon, something strange happened to him, and it was this weight that saved his life.

One evening, Guo Long was busy preparing to go home. As soon as I left the village, it started to rain heavily. Guo Long had nowhere to hide and ran wildly in the rain. Suddenly, a ruined temple appeared not far away, and Guo Long got in without even thinking about it. As long as it is Guojiacun, everyone knows this ruined temple. Ten years ago, the temple's incense was flourishing, but not long after, an accident happened. A woman was hanged in the temple. People found it unlucky and stopped coming here to give incense. Over time, the temple was abandoned.

Guo Taki’s home is far away. He plans to hide in the temple for a while, and wait for the weather to get better before leaving. The temple is not big, and there are weeds and broken tiles everywhere. Fortunately, there are only a few holes in the roof, so it is not a problem to shelter from the rain. Seeing the squally wind roaring outside the door, Guo Long's heart palpitated, and his right eyelid kept twitching.

Suddenly, a cloud of green smoke rose up not far away, directly towards the temple, accompanied by bursts of crying. Guo Long was shocked, and hurriedly stepped forward and closed the door. The cloud of green smoke has approached the temple,Guo Long also heard a woman's voice: "Unfair, pay my life!"

Guo Long realized that he had hit a ghost. When he was at a loss, the weight in his arms fell off. Seeing the scales, he suddenly remembered the words of the old man in the village. Guo Long picked up the weighing mound, and simply used the dead horse as a living horse doctor, and placed it on the door of the house.

Suddenly, a gloomy wind blew the door of the house, and the green smoke had already reached the door. The cry of the woman also became clearer and clearer. Guo Long hid in the corner and did not dare to move, his eyes fixed on the strange cloud of smoke outside the door.

Just as the green smoke was about to enter the ruined temple, the scales on the door of the house suddenly emitted a black light, shooting directly at the smoke. Accompanied by a screaming scream, the smoke quickly receded back and disappeared in the blink of an eye. At the same time, the rain outside the window was also reduced, and Guo Long did not dare to delay, grabbing the weight on the door and ran home. But he didn't notice, the green smoke followed behind him.

After returning home, Guo Taki, who was exhausted physically and mentally, fell asleep. In his sleep, he dreamed of the cloud of smoke. But the smoke cleared, and there was a young and beautiful woman standing in front of him. The woman called herself Ziqin, crying as she was wronged. Guo Long couldn't bear it, so he hurriedly helped him up and asked about the situation.

It turned out that Ziqin was a woman who hanged herself in a temple ten years ago. Back then, she was insulted by Shiren, a member of the village, and her husband reported to the county government to seek justice. Unexpectedly, Wang Shiren bought and notified the county and beat him to death. Ziqin was not convinced and continued to appeal, but the county magistrate sentenced Wang Shiren to not guilty in court, but instead hit Ziqin 30 times. After receiving such unfair treatment, Ziqin became discouraged and chose to hang himself in the temple in order to allow more people to see the injustice.

later,Ziqin's body was randomly buried beside the temple. Because of her suicide, she could not enter the cycle of reincarnation and could only wander where she died. At night, she didn't intentionally scare Guo Long, but hoped to find someone to get justice for herself.

After learning the truth, Guo Long felt very uncomfortable. The most unbearable thing in his life is dishonesty and unfairness. He assured Ziqin that he would pay her innocence. But today, Wang Shiren is in a mess with the prefect, and no one dares to provoke him in Guojia Village. Guo Long thought about it and decided to go to the prefect to file a complaint.

Three days later, Guo Long packed up his luggage, rented a carriage, and went to the government to appeal for grievances. Fortunately, the local prefect was an upright and honest person. After learning about this, he immediately took people to Guojiacun and reviewed the case of the year. It was really doubtful.

The prefect ordered a thorough investigation of the matter and discovered that Wang Shiren and the prefects were colluding. In the end, the prefect successfully redressed Ziqin's grievances and arrested Wang Shiren and the local magistrate.

Later, Guo Long went to the ruined temple and dug up Ziqin's bones and buried them again. He also started the food business again. A year later, Guo Long married a young and beautiful wife, and the couple had a lifetime of disease-free, worry-free, and happy lives.
